MySQL 在 Linux 上查询结果格式化输出的指南

在进行数据库开发时,能够有效地查询并格式化输出结果是非常重要的。对于刚入行的小白,下面我们将详细介绍如何在 Linux 系统上使用 MySQL 实现查询结果的格式化输出。整个流程将分为几个基本步骤,下面是整个流程的表格和流程图。

流程步骤表格

步骤 描述
1 安装 MySQL
2 启动 MySQL 服务
3 登录 MySQL
4 执行查询并格式化输出
5 查看和调整输出格式

流程图

flowchart TD
    A[安装 MySQL] --> B[启动 MySQL 服务]
    B --> C[登录 MySQL]
    C --> D[执行查询并格式化输出]
    D --> E[查看和调整输出格式]

每一步骤的详细说明

第一步:安装 MySQL

首先,你需要在你的 Linux 系统上安装 MySQL。你可以使用以下命令来安装 MySQL(以 Ubuntu 为例):

sudo apt update
sudo apt install mysql-server
  • sudo apt update:更新你的包管理器以获取最新的软件更新。
  • sudo apt install mysql-server:安装 MySQL 服务器。

第二步:启动 MySQL 服务

安装完 MySQL 之后,你需要启动 MySQL 服务:

sudo service mysql start
  • sudo service mysql start:启动 MySQL 服务,使其运行。

第三步:登录 MySQL

接下来,你可以通过以下命令登录到 MySQL 数据库:

mysql -u root -p
  • mysql -u root -p:以 root 用户身份登录 MySQL。-p 会提示你输入密码。

第四步:执行查询并格式化输出

一旦登录成功,可以执行 SQL 查询。这里我们假设有一个名为 employees 的表,你可以尝试以下查询:

SELECT * FROM employees;

为了格式化输出,你可以使用 \G 选项,这将在列中显示更好的格式:

SELECT * FROM employees \G
  • \G:以更易读的格式输出查询结果,而不是标准的表格格式。

第五步:查看和调整输出格式

如果你想进一步定制输出,例如只选择特定的列并改变输出的格式,你可以使用 FORMAT 选项:

SELECT name, position FROM employees ORDER BY salary DESC;
  • SELECT name, position FROM employees:选择 nameposition 列。
  • ORDER BY salary DESC:根据 salary 列降序排列结果。

结尾

通过以上步骤,你应该能够在 Linux 系统上使用 MySQL 实现查询结果的格式化输出。以上所有命令和步骤均可以根据你的实际环境进行调整。数据库查询和结果处理是每位开发者必须掌握的基本技能,而掌握正确的工具和命令可以使工作更高效。希望这篇文章能帮助你顺利完成 MySQL 查询的格式化输出,如果你有任何疑问或想进一步了解更多内容,随时欢迎提问!